Nzeogwu coup was meant to install Awolowo as Prime Minister of Nigeria – Dr Ezeife
Published on October 7, 2016By Daily Post Staff
A former governor of Anambra State, Dr Chukwuemeka Ezeife has disclosed that the failed Major Nzeogwu-led coup of 1966 was never an Igbo coup, stressing that it was meant to install Chief Obafemi Awolowo as the Prime Minister of Nigeria.
He made this known at the second day of the Igbo-Israeli Economic Summit titled South East Youth Economic Summit 2016 (SEYES 2016) which ended in Enugu yesterday.
Ezeife asserted that “it is not true that Igbos plotted the 1966 coup. The coup was planned by some elements within the military disenchanted with the drift of Nigeria who felt that Awolowo was in the best position to move Nigeria forward. The problem was that the execution of the coup got awry at some axis and everybody now claimed it was Igbo coup.”
He stated further that “the coup failed and General Ironsi carved provinces in Nigeria to help each group govern themselves better. They said that he was running a unitary system and killed him, yet Nigeria s practicing the same system for which Ironsi died.”
